Output 84e294d188e54b93f2e5a4b6a9af0c89080360d8e9741c7dcbf485416520298d:1

value
17253692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27ced3274b66a4ae006616ef22177c80be211ac6 OP_EQUALVERIFY OP_CHECKSIG
address
14dV7vTandkTKvqU4WSqh7N41kjoBrT144
transaction
84e294d188e54b93f2e5a4b6a9af0c89080360d8e9741c7dcbf485416520298d
confirmations
112718
spent
true